Re: 1979 3.0S EOD 825T
What type of gearbox fit this engine?

Re: 1979 3.0S EOD 825T
The standard gearbox is the Ford Type 5 , 4 speed gearbox, or the Ford C3 3 speed automatic, a Type 9, 5 speed gearbox can also be adapted from a Capri 2.8ivessomitkov wrote:What type of gearbox fit this engine?

Re: 1979 3.0S EOD 825T
Well it's been a while! Finally had the engine out and stripped it down. Verdict? Oil starvation to the rear two rods, dead bearings and a crank good for scrap... Brilliant.
Lessons learned, i'm hopefully gonna be fitting it's freshly rebuilt original engine this morning and praying it goes to plan this time!!
